    When talking about his students, Paul was active and excited. Photo by Wang Wei from dbw.cn

    It is not difficult for a man to do a good deed but it is really difficult for a man to do a good deed all his life. Foreign teacher Paul is the man who wants to do a good deed all his life. In China, he does a lot of things that many Chinese can not do. However, to be a good man, he is suffering from the unbearable weight of being.

    Paul will receive flowers, gifts and wishes from children in kindergarten on September 10th of every year since he came to China. He will give candy to the children, sing with them and play games.

    However, this year, everything changed. Paul has parted with his children for several days since he went in hospital on August 22nd.

    Paul is a foreign teacher. In 2001, he sold all his properties in America and took his wife and children to move to Harbin. Paul said he admired Bruce Lee when he was young and liked mysterious Chinese culture. Certainly, his biggest love is to see innocent and happy children.

    Paul’s wife was teaching the children English. Photo by Yang Fan from dbw.cn 

    When entering Paul’s sickroom, there is some childish graffiti on the wall and a cartoon bear balloon floating on the roof. In graffiti, the kids wrote “wish daddy enjoy good health and be forever young” “Wish Daddy recover soon” in Pinyin. The kids affectionately called Paul “dad” or “American grandfather”. To encourage kids to learn English, Paul usually “bribes” kids to give them gifts and takes them to play games.

    “Once, I pretended to be a tiger hiding behind a chair. The little boy really thought I was a tiger. He ran from the third floor to the first floor. He never went back to the classroom.” Referring to this, Paul laughed and danced to act a tiger. People cannot feel he was suffering from pain.

    Paul’s motto is “Do what you can while you can do it”. He practiced this motto through his actions for many years. He believes one can achieve any target if he tries his best.For this, Miss Jiao, Paul’s friend, has a profound understanding. She said: “as a foreigner, Paul has done many things that most Chinese cannot do.”
